
6th Grade Science Teacher
Job Description
Primary Purpose
Provide students with appropriate learning activities and experiences in the core academic subject area of science designed to help them fulfill their potential for intellectual, emotional, physical, and social growth. Enable students to develop competencies and skills to function successfully in society while fostering curiosity, critical thinking, and scientific inquiry.
Qualifications
Education/Certification
-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university
- Valid Texas teaching certificate with appropriate certification for 6th Grade Science or applicable grade level/content area
Special Knowledge/Skills
- Knowledge of middle school science curriculum and TEKS
- Ability to instruct students and manage classroom behavior effectively
- Strong organ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ills
- Ability to integrate technology into instruction
- Knowledge of differentiated instruction and data-driven practices
Experience
- Student teaching or approved internship experience
- Previous middle school teaching experience preferred
